Overview
- Players led on‑court and bus singalongs, reworking “Mama Laudaaa” to hail coach Markus Gaugisch’s mother “Marianne,” embraced as a good‑luck charm.
- Jenny Behrend voiced a push for gold, while goalkeeper Katharina Filter noted the team is already assured of a medal.
- Germany faces Norway on Sunday at 17:30, with the final broadcast on ARD.
- Families and partners backed the team in Rotterdam, including 1993 world champion Andrea Bölk, mother of Emily Vogel.
- Several players called the achievement surreal and career‑defining, keeping celebrations restrained as focus turns to the title game.
